File No. 20-3978-01.W20 <br /> KLEINFELDER <br /> February 4, 1997 <br /> CLIENT RESPONSIBILITIES AND ASSUMPTIONS <br /> > Atherton Kirk Development will assist Kleinfelder in obtaining access to the site and <br /> owner authorization for the proposed sampling. <br /> > Adequate work space and access will be provided. Kleinfelder will attempt to advance <br /> soil borings and collect samples at the proposed locations. If the drilling equipment <br /> cannot be positioned, alternative drilling locations or sampling methods should be <br /> investigated. <br /> > The borings are to be drilled with a truck mounted drill rig equipped with hollow stem <br /> augers. If that concrete cutting will be required to access the boring locations additional <br /> fees will be incurred. If difficult drilling conditions are encountered, alternative <br /> sampling methods may be necessary. <br /> > Soil and water generated during the drilling and sampling will be the responsibility of <br /> the client. Soil cuttings and steam cleaning water will be left on site. Sampling and <br /> analysis of the contained soil and water may be necessary prior to disposal. Disposal or <br /> remediation options for the soil and water can be assessed once analytical results have <br /> been received. Kleinfelder is prepared to assist the client and to remediate or dispose of <br /> stockpiled soil and water, if requested. <br /> > This proposal is based on the presumption that Atherton Kirk Development will clearly <br /> mark utilities and will provide any and all available survey maps or other data to <br /> determine the location of tanks, existing structures, underground utilities and services. <br /> The client should be aware that penetrating the site's surface is inherently risky. It is <br /> impossible to determine with certainty the precise location of all structures which may <br /> be buried in the ground. Kleinfelder's fee is not adequate to compensate for both the <br /> performance of the services and the assumption of risk of damage to such structures. <br /> Disruption of utilities or damage to underground structures and repair will be the <br /> responsibility of the client. Services rendered by Kleinfelder to repair them will be <br /> billed at cost. Underground Services Alert (USA) at 1-800-642-2444 provides a partial <br /> location service free of charge for major utility lines.
